About the Muon Filter with Muon
The Network Acoustics Muon Ethernet Filter is a passive system engineered to filter out problematic electrical and radio frequency noise that can degrade audio quality. It is designed to be used between a router or network switch and a streaming device. The filter features a Neutrik RJ-45 input connector and a Telegärtner RJ45 CAT8.1 output connector with gold-plated contacts. It is hand-assembled and individually tested in the UK, ensuring high-quality construction. The Muon Ethernet Filter is compatible with network speeds of up to 1Gb/s, though the Muon Pro version supports speeds up to 2.5Gb/s. The Muon Ethernet Cables are made with UP-OCC continuous cast pure silver conductors, providing high-quality signal transmission. These cables are available in various lengths, with a standard length of 1.5 meters.
